Grand Rapids Gets Its First Grand Hotel

There's never really been a reason to visit Grand Rapids, Michigan, but if you happen to be in that neck of the woods, the JW Marriott has officially opened and its first review is not all that bad.

Rooms are replete with the standard accoutrement of the day like plasma TVs, WiFi, and top-notch entertainment. And it looks like Marriott's commitment to technology is working. A reviewer from the Grand Rapids Press wrote:

I quickly hooked our laptop up to the HDTV through the ports on room's desk. Soon, our iTunes were playing through the TV and bathroom speakers.

Yet the reviewer was disappointed with the hotel pool which is only a measly 3 feet 7 inch deep pool. Nothing to write home about there.

What is worth a letter to your parents is Chef John State's restaurant six.one.six - the area code for West Michigan--in the hotel's lobby. Locally sourced ingredients from the nearby Fulton Farmers Market are used to create classic American dishes with a twist. So far the potato-wrapped snapper in a leek fondue sauce has gotten two thumbs up.

Another highlight: The after dinner spot Mixology lounge, which has given Grand Rapid yuppies and guests a new place to sip fancy cocktails and try and forget they're in the Mid-West.
